Wendy's in Wesley Chapel: Frequently Asked Questions
- When was Wendy's in Wesley Chapel last inspected?
- Wendy's in Wesley Chapel was last inspected by Florida DBPR on July 15, 2026. The result was: Warning Issued.
- What are the most common violations at Wendy's in Wesley Chapel?
- The most frequently cited violations at Wendy's in Wesley Chapel are: Single-use items, Food contact surfaces.
- How many health inspections has Wendy's in Wesley Chapel had?
- Wendy's in Wesley Chapel has had 2 inspections on record with Florida DBPR, averaging 1 violations per inspection, below the statewide average of 5.2.
- What did the most recent inspection of Wendy's in Wesley Chapel find?
- Wendy's in Wesley Chapel was most recently inspected on July 15, 2026 with 2 violation(s), including 1 high-priority violation(s). Disposition: Warning Issued.
- Has Wendy's in Wesley Chapel ever been shut down?
- No, Wendy's in Wesley Chapel has no emergency closures on record with Florida DBPR.
